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.
Aixam Ambition has a convincingly advantage in terms of price – it starts at 10800 £, while the Jeep Gladiator costs 66400 £. That’s a price difference of around 55637 £.
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.
When it comes to engine power, the Jeep Gladiator has a clearly edge – offering 264 HP compared to 8 HP. That’s roughly 256 HP more horsepower.
In terms of top speed, the Jeep Gladiator performs significantly better – reaching 177 km/h, while the Aixam Ambition tops out at 45 km/h. The difference is around 132 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: Jeep Gladiator pulls significantly stronger with 600 Nm compared to 40 Nm. That’s about 560 Nm difference.
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?
Seats: Jeep Gladiator offers decisively more seating capacity – 5 vs 2.
In curb weight, Aixam Ambition is clearly lighter – 425 kg compared to 2360 kg. The difference is around 1935 kg.
When it comes to payload, Jeep Gladiator significantly takes the win – 565 kg compared to 250 kg. That’s a difference of about 315 kg.

The Aixam Ambition stands out with its compact design and impressive manoeuvrability, making it an ideal choice for urban driving. Its stylish appearance is complemented by a comfortable interior that prioritises driver and passenger experience. With a keen focus on efficiency, this microcar perfectly caters to those seeking an economical yet functional solution for city travel.
detailsThe Jeep Gladiator combines the rugged utility of a pick-up truck with the adventurous spirit of the iconic Jeep brand. Its versatile design makes it well-suited for both off-road adventures and everyday tasks. With a spacious cabin and robust capabilities, it's a compelling choice for those seeking freedom and functionality in one package.
